FREIDUS v. TODEM HOMES, INC.


56 N.Y.2d 526 (1982)

Ella Freidus, Appellant, v. Todem Homes, Inc., Respondent, et al., Defendant.

Court of Appeals of the State of New York.

Decided March 23, 1982.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John M. Armentano, Samuel S. Tripp and Edward I. Penson for appellant.

Jesse Rothman and Robert Kruger for respondent.

Chief Judge COOKE and Judges JASEN, GABRIELLI, JONES, WACHTLER and FUCHSBERG concur; Judge MEYER taking no part.


MEMORANDUM.

The order of the Appellate Division so far as appealed from should be affirmed, with costs, for the reasons stated in that court's memorandum decision. We add only that the Appellate Division did not exceed its powers when its order stated that "it is determined that Todem Homes, Inc., has the right to specific performance of the option agreement dated June 10, 1969".
